Chronicle

cats.mtl.Chronicle
See theChronicle companion trait
object Chronicle

Attributes

Companion
trait
Source
Chronicle.scala
Graph
Supertypes
class Object
trait Matchable
class Any
Self type
Chronicle.type

Members list

Value members

Concrete methods

def apply[F[_], E](implicit ev: Chronicle[F, E]): Chronicle[F, E]

Attributes

Source
Chronicle.scala
def chronicle[F[_], E, A](ior: Ior[E, A])(implicit ev: Chronicle[F, E]): F[A]

Attributes

Source
Chronicle.scala
def confess[F[_], E, A](c: E)(implicit ev: Chronicle[F, E]): F[A]

Attributes

Source
Chronicle.scala
def dictate[F[_], E](e: E)(implicit ev: Chronicle[F, E]): F[Unit]

Attributes

Source
Chronicle.scala
def disclose[F[_], A, E](c: E)(implicit ev: Chronicle[F, E], m: Monoid[A]): F[A]

Attributes

Source
Chronicle.scala
def materialize[F[_], E, A](fa: F[A])(implicit ev: Chronicle[F, E]): F[Ior[E, A]]

Attributes

Source
Chronicle.scala

Implicits

Inherited implicits

implicit def chronicleForEitherT[F[_] : Monad, E, E2](implicit evidence$4: Monad[F], F: Chronicle[F, E]): Chronicle[[_] =>> EitherT[F, E2, _$15], E]

Attributes

Inherited from:
ChronicleInstances (hidden)
Source
Chronicle.scala
implicit def chronicleForIorT[F[_], E : Semigroup](implicit evidence$1: Semigroup[E], F: Monad[F]): Chronicle[[_] =>> IorT[F, E, _$3], E]

Attributes

Inherited from:
ChronicleInstances (hidden)
Source
Chronicle.scala
implicit def chronicleForKleisli[F[_] : Monad, E, R](implicit evidence$5: Monad[F], F: Chronicle[F, E]): Chronicle[[_] =>> Kleisli[F, R, _$20], E]

Attributes

Inherited from:
ChronicleInstances (hidden)
Source
Chronicle.scala
implicit def chronicleForOptionT[F[_] : Monad, E](implicit evidence$7: Monad[F], F: Chronicle[F, E]): Chronicle[[_] =>> OptionT[F, _$28], E]

Attributes

Inherited from:
ChronicleInstances (hidden)
Source
Chronicle.scala
implicit def chronicleForRWST[F[_] : Monad, E, R, L : Monoid, S](implicit evidence$8: Monad[F], evidence$9: Monoid[L], F: Chronicle[F, E]): Chronicle[[_] =>> ReaderWriterStateT[F, R, L, S, _$33], E]

Attributes

Inherited from:
ChronicleInstances (hidden)
Source
Chronicle.scala
implicit def chronicleForStateT[F[_] : Monad, E, S](implicit evidence$6: Monad[F], F: Chronicle[F, E]): Chronicle[[_] =>> StateT[F, S, _$24], E]

Attributes

Inherited from:
ChronicleInstances (hidden)
Source
Chronicle.scala
implicit def chronicleForWriterT[F[_] : Monad, E, L : Monoid](implicit evidence$2: Monad[F], evidence$3: Monoid[L], F: Chronicle[F, E]): Chronicle[[_] =>> WriterT[F, L, _$10], E]

Attributes

Inherited from:
ChronicleInstances (hidden)
Source
Chronicle.scala
final implicit def chronicleIor[E](implicit S: Semigroup[E]): Chronicle[[_] =>> Ior[E, _$6], E]

Attributes

Inherited from:
ChronicleInstances (hidden)
Source
Chronicle.scala